Visit Stack Exchange kirstie alley\u0027s husband bob alleyIn mathematics, the Goormaghtigh conjecture is a conjecture in number theory named for the Belgian mathematician René Goormaghtigh. The conjecture is that the only non-trivial integer solutions of the exponential Diophantine equation $${\displaystyle {\frac {x^{m}-1}{x-1}}={\frac {y^{n}-1}{y-1}}}$$ See more Davenport, Lewis & Schinzel (1961) showed that, for each pair of fixed exponents $${\displaystyle m}$$ and $${\displaystyle n}$$, this equation has only finitely many solutions. But this proof depends on See more • Feit–Thompson conjecture See more The Goormaghtigh conjecture may be expressed as saying that 31 (111 in base 5, 11111 in base 2) and 8191 (111 in base 90, 1111111111111 in base 2) are the only two numbers that are repunits with at least 3 digits in two different bases.
